Different Eras, Different Stories

Think about it. Each era in history has its unique style and significance. For example, buying a gold coin from the Roman Empire can transport you back to a time of emperors and gladiators. Imagine owning a coin that once passed through the hands of someone living in ancient Rome!

Then there are the coins from the Gold Rush era. These coins are reminders of dreams and struggles. They reflect a time when people risked everything for a chance to strike it rich. Each coin has its own tale, and that’s what makes collecting them so special.

Building Your Collection

Starting a collection can feel overwhelming. There’s so much out there. But you don’t have to go for the rarest coins to begin. Look for coins that speak to you. Maybe you have a connection to a certain period in history. Or maybe you simply like the design. When you buy gold coins, let your personal interests guide you.

Another idea is to focus on coins from your country. This can give you a deeper appreciation for your own history and heritage. Plus, it’s easier to find local dealers who can help you along the way.

Consider the Investment

While collecting can be fun, it can also be smart financially. Gold tends to retain its value and can even increase over time. If you ever decide to sell your coins, having a well-rounded collection from different eras may attract buyers. Remember to keep them in good condition. This not only preserves their beauty but also maintains their value.
